Title: Michael Burr - Innovator in Drive Unit Technology
Introduction
Michael Burr is an accomplished inventor based in Farmington, MI (US). He has made significant contributions to the field of automotive technology, particularly in the development of drive units for all-wheel-drive vehicles. His innovative approach has led to the creation of a unique patent that enhances vehicle performance.
Latest Patents
Michael Burr holds a patent for the "Twin clutch two speed disconnect RDU." This invention is an improved twin clutch, two-speed disconnect secondary drive unit, which can be configured as a rear drive unit (RDU) for all-wheel-drive vehicles. The RDU is driven through an input shaft connected to a vehicle drive source, such as a motor. It features a twin clutch assembly that is selectively actuated to drive left and right main shafts, which in turn drive the respective wheels of the vehicle. Additionally, the RDU includes a modular shift assembly that can be mounted to one or both main shafts to drive output shafts. Each shift assembly is operable between hi-range and lo-range modes, allowing for a shift in driving operation between hi-speed and lo-speed. The shift assembly can be controlled by improved mono-stable or bi-stable actuators.
